CONSUMPTION OF INTOXICATING DRINKS AND DRUGS
23. An officer employee shall:
(a) strictly abide by any law relating to intoxicating drinks or drugs in force in any area in which he may happen to be for the time being:
(b) not be under the influence of any intoxicating drink or drugs during the course of his duty, and shall also take care that the performance of his duties at any time is not affected in any way by influence of such drink or drug.
(c) refrain from consuming any intoxicating drinks or drug in a public place;
(d) not appear in a public place in a state of intoxication;
(e) not use any intoxicating drink or drug to excess.
EXPLANATION: For the purpose of this rule 'public place' means any place or premises (including clubs even exclusively meant for members where it is permissible for the member to invite non-member as guests, bars and restaurants, conveyance) to which the public have or are permitted to have access, whether on payment or otherwise;

ACTS OF MISCONDUCT
24. A breach of any of the provisions of these regulations shall be deemed to constitute a misconduct punishable under the Bank of Baroda Officer Employee's (Discipline and Appeal) Regulations, 1976 24A Prohibition of Sexual Harassment of Working Women:
(1) No officer employee shall indulge in any act of sexual harassment of any woman at her work place.
(2) Every officer employee who is in-charge of a work place shall take appropriate steps to prevent sexual harassment to any woman at such work place.
EXPLANATION: For the purpose of this regulation, "sexual harassment" includes such unwelcome sexually determined behaviour (whether directly or otherwise) as-
(a) physical contact and advances;
(b) a demand or request for sexual favours;
(c) sexually coloured remarks;
(d) showing pornography; or
(e) any other unwelcome physical, verbal or non-verbal conduct of a sexual nature.
INTERPRETATION
25. If any question arises as to the application or interpretation of any of these regulations, it shall be referred to the Board for its decision REPEAL AND SAVING
26.(1) Every rule, regulation, bye-law or every provision in any agreement or resolution corresponding to any of the regulations herein contained and in force immediately before the commencement of these regulations and applicable to the officer employees to whom these regulations are applicable is hereby repealed;
(2) Notwithstanding such repeal any order made or action taken under the provisions so repealed shall be deemed to be made or taken under the corresponding provisions of these regulations.
